Comparison of satellite measurements of electric and magnetic fields and particle fluxes with groundbased geophysical data in the early morning sector of the auroral zone

The results of comprehensive measurements made on the Interkosmos-Bolgariya-1300 satellite and simultaneous groundbased geophysical observations are discussed. The assumption is made that the outer and inner regions of the plasma layer of the magnetosphere are the magnetospheric regions related to the zones of inflowing and outflowing longitudinal currents in the early morning sector of the auroral zone. Structure in the precipitation of accelerated electrons poleward from the zone of inflowing current, i.e., precipitation from the region of the outer boundary of the plasma layer, is detected. The relative position of the longitudinal currents, surges, electric field, and auroral structures - diffuse and discrete luminescence, radio aurora, and the electrojet - is examined.
